Abstract

The utility model relates to the technical field of computer connecting wires and discloses a luminous computer decorative wire which comprises a luminous part and a clamping part, wherein the clamping part comprises a left clamping connector and a right clamping connector. Clamping grooves corresponding to the external computer connecting wire are formed in the left clamping joint and the right clamping joint, and two ends of the light emitting part are connected with the left clamping joint and the right clamping joint respectively; the clamping part is arranged to install the light emitting part at the position of the computer connecting wire, and then the light emitting part is used for emitting light for decoration, so that the ornamental value of the computer connecting wire is effectively improved, meanwhile, the wire replacement cost is reduced, and the use feeling of a user is improved.

As shown in fig. 1 to 4, a light-emitting computer decorative cord includes a light-emitting portion 10 and a clip portion 20, wherein the clip portion 20 includes a left clip connector and a right clip connector. The left clamping joint and the right clamping joint are respectively provided with a clamping groove corresponding to an external computer connecting wire, and two ends of the light-emitting part 10 are respectively connected with the left clamping joint and the right clamping joint. When using the moulding, carry out fixed connection through left joint and right joint and outside corresponding computer connecting wire, realize quick fixed assembly to the installation of illuminating part 10 is through illuminating part 10 to outer scattered light source in order to improve aesthetic feeling, and then promotes user's use impression.
The left clamping head and the right clamping head respectively comprise an upper clamping seat 21 and a lower clamping seat 22, the upper clamping seat 21 and the lower clamping seat 22 are arranged in a split mode, a first lower clamping groove 23 is formed in the lower end of the lower clamping seat 22, a first upper clamping groove 25 is formed in the upper end of the lower clamping seat 22, a second lower clamping groove 24 corresponding to the first upper clamping groove 25 is formed in the lower end of the upper clamping seat 21, and the first upper clamping groove 25 and the second lower clamping groove 24 are matched to form a fixing hole 26. The computer connecting wire used in the embodiment adopts a double-layer wire structure, the upper end of a first layer of electric wires 30 of the computer connecting wire is fixed through a first lower clamping groove 23 arranged at the lower clamping seat 22, the lower end of a second layer of electric wires 31 of the computer connecting wire is fixed through a first upper clamping groove 25 arranged at the lower clamping seat 22, the upper end of the second layer of electric wires 31 of the computer connecting wire is fixed through a second lower clamping groove 24 arranged at the upper clamping seat 21, and the second layer of electric wires 31 are fixed in a fixing hole 26, so that the clamping of a left clamping connector or a right clamping connector is realized, in addition, if the computer connecting wire is of a single-layer structure, the computer connecting wire can be fixed in the fixing hole 26 through the matching of the first upper clamping groove 25 arranged at the lower clamping seat 22 and the second lower clamping groove 24 arranged at the upper clamping seat 21, and further realize the fixed setting of left joint head or right joint head.
The illuminating part 10 is connected with the upper clamping seat 21, a wiring port 27 is formed in the end of the upper clamping seat 21, the wiring port 27 is formed above the second lower clamping groove 24, the illuminating part 10 comprises a power supply line 28, and a wiring terminal of the power supply line 28 extends out of the upper clamping seat 21 through the wiring port 27. By providing the connection port 27 at the upper card holder 21, the power supply line 28 is extended from the connection port 27 to the outside of the connection port 27, so that the light emitting part 10 can stably supply power.
The light emitting part 10 comprises a light-transmitting part and at least one light-emitting lamp strip 11, and the light-transmitting part is poured at the light-emitting lamp strip 11 and wraps the light-emitting lamp strip 11 for forming; the light transmission piece is made of soft materials; the light-transmitting piece comprises a light-transmitting silica gel body 12 and a protective silica gel body 13, the light-transmitting silica gel body 12 is provided with a light-transmitting groove with a downward opening, the protective silica gel body 13 is positioned below the light-transmitting silica gel body 12 and covers the light-transmitting groove, and the light-emitting lamp strip 11 is positioned in the light-transmitting groove; the transparent silicone body 12 is made of a transparent material, and the protective silicone body 13 is made of a non-transparent material. The light-transmitting part made of the soft material is convenient for the light-emitting part 10 to bend, the toughness of the light-emitting part 10 is improved, the light-emitting lamp strip 11 is used as a light source, the light source is outwards emitted through the light-transmitting silicon colloid 12 to improve the ornamental value, the light-emitting lamp strip 11 is protected through the protective silicon gel, the light-proof material is adopted to be made, the light transmittance of the light-transmitting silicon colloid 12 is further improved, and the light transmittance of the light-transmitting silicon colloid 12 is 80% -90%.
The lower surface of the protective silica gel body 13 is provided with a silica gel groove 14, and the silica gel groove 14 is used for being matched with an external computer connecting line. The arrangement of the silica gel groove 14 can make the light emitting part 10 and the computer connecting wire be better matched and connected.
At least one side of the transparent silicone body 12 is provided with a transparent pattern. Through setting up the printing opacity figure so that further improve the sight, also can select modes such as sticker or printing to add specific figure according to the demand in printing opacity colloidal silica 12 department.
